#50e6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50e6ab is composed of 31.4% red, 90.2%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 156.4 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 60.8%. #50e6ab color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00cd57.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#50e6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020e09 is the darkest color, while #fcf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#50e6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95a19c is the less saturated color, while #39fdb0 is the most saturated one.
